Web20 nov. 2024 · Individuals’ cultural tendencies of horizontal/vertical individualism and collectivism interact with their dispositional traits and contextual factors to shape social interactions. A key dispositional trait is social value orientation (SVO), a general tendency toward competition (proself) vs. cooperation (prosocial) in social exchanges. WebStage 2; Individualism and Exchange. At Individualism and Exchange stage, the concern is focused more on advancing one’s own position, with less concern for punishment.
